How they compare
North Macedonia currently reports 0.061 units per person against 0.0602 units per person in Netherlands, a difference of 0.0008 units per person.
Across all 21 years both countries report, North Macedonia has been ahead every year.
Netherlands ranks 130th and North Macedonia ranks 127th of 204 countries.
North Macedonia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Netherlands | North Macedonia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 0.0524 units per person | 0.0762 units per person | 0.0238 units per person | North Macedonia |
| 2000s | 0.05 units per person | 0.0776 units per person | 0.0276 units per person | North Macedonia |
| 2010s | 0.0537 units per person | 0.0656 units per person | 0.0118 units per person | North Macedonia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
